Basement s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the interior surfaces of a basement to create a barrier against moisture intrusion. The process typically includes inspecting the area for cracks, gaps, or porous materials that may allow water or humidity to seep through. Once identified, contractors apply sealants designed to block moisture pathways, helping to maintain a dry and stable environment within the basement space. This service is often tailored to the specific needs of the property, ensuring that the sealing is effective and long-lasting.

One of the primary issues basement sealing addresses is excess moisture, which can lead to mold growth, musty odors, and structural deterioration over time. By preventing water infiltration, sealing services help reduce the risk of mold and mildew development, which can impact indoor air quality and health. Additionally, sealing can minimize the effects of fluctuating humidity levels, protecting stored items and finished basement areas. It also helps to prevent water damage that might otherwise result from leaks or minor cracks in the foundation or walls.

Basement Sealing Cost - The typical cost for basement sealing services 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the size and condition of the space. Smaller projects in Bloomfield Hills might be closer to $1,200, while larger or more complex jobs can approach $3,500 or more.

Material Expenses - Material costs for basement sealing generally fall between $300 and $800, covering sealants, waterproof membranes, and other supplies. The choice of materials and the extent of coverage influence the overall price within this range.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for professional basement sealing services typically range from $900 to $2,700. Factors such as project size, accessibility, and the contractor’s rates can impact the total labor costs.

Additional Costs - Additional expenses might include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$200 to $1,000 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on the condition of the basement and specific service requ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
